Job Description

We are seeking a skilled and dependable Diesel Mechanic for a reputable construction contractor in Simpsonville, SC. This position is primarily shop-based but may require occasional travel to construction sites to service or repair heavy equipment in the field. The ideal candidate will have hands-on experience with diesel engines, hydraulic systems, and heavy construction equipment, along with strong diagnostic and problem-solving skills.
Key Responsibilities:
Perform routine preventative maintenance and repairs on diesel-powered construction equipment (excavators, loaders, bulldozers, haul trucks, etc.). Diagnose mechanical, electrical, and hydraulic issues using diagnostic tools and service manuals. Conduct inspections to ensure equipment is in safe, working condition and complies with company and regulatory standards. Troubleshoot breakdowns and make emergency repairs at construction sites when needed. Maintain accurate maintenance and repair records. Order and install parts as necessary. Communicate with operators and supervisors to identify issues and schedule downtime efficiently. Maintain a clean and organized shop environment and adhere to all safety procedures.
Requirements:
High school diploma or GED; vocational or technical training preferred. Minimum of 3 years' experience as a diesel mechanic, preferably in the construction or heavy equipment industry. Strong knowledge of diesel engines, hydraulic systems, and electrical components. Valid driver's license; CDL and/or DOT medical card a plus. Ability to read and interpret technical manuals and schematics. Basic welding and fabrication skills a plus. Must be able to lift 50+ lbs. and work in outdoor conditions when needed. Self-motivated with strong attention to detail and the ability to work independently or as part of a team.
Work Environment:
Primary work in a well-equipped shop. Occasional travel to field sites in company service truck when on-site repairs are required.
